Our Mission Coordinator, Megan Haynes led us this morning through some culture "education" as we begin to get out into the community here in Kenya.  There is so much to learn from our friends here, especially how "warm" and "relational" the Kenya people are.  We desire to truly connect with those we serve this week, and the best way to do this is through quality time and building relationships.  We all have so much to learn - and it is all good!

We then loaded a bus for morning worship at Mui Hangu'iri, one of the communities that Naomi's Village is supporting in the Rift Valley Area.  Truly an amazing experience for our team, and me personally.  The morning worship was filled with worship and singing in Swahili by the adults and children.  Bob and Julie Mendonsa (founders of Naomi's Village) and their son Will were able to attend as well.  It was fantastic to see Bonface (Naomi's Village Leader) again and reunite a friendship that is very unique and special.  Pastor Samuel allowed us to lead a couple of songs.  Our worship team, Keith Tyler, McKinley Tyler, Jeremy Calloway and Terra Towne lead in worship, and I got an opportunity to preach from Romans 12.  Once again, a truly amazing time with the Lord in worship today.

We closed the service by walking down the road to have a prayer and dedication time to the new 24 homes that will be build for this community.  The Mui Hangu'iri community has experience extreme obstacles and struggles since the political disturbance back in 2008.  They were displaced from their homes and left with nothing, and for us to have a prayer dedication service for their new homes 8 years later is truly a miracle from the Lord.  What a blessing to be involved with this day and experience the goodness of the Lord!  Truly amazing Sunday morning.
